随着乡村旅游的蓬勃发展,信息化、智能化成为提升旅游体验和服务质量的关键。本文设计并实现了一个基于Spring Boot驱动的乡村智慧旅游一体化平台,旨在通过技术手段促进乡村旅游的现代化发展。平台采用Spring Boot框架作为后端开发技术,结合Java语言和MySQL数据库,实现了高效、稳定的数据处理和业务逻辑。前端则采用Vue框架,提供了友好、易用的用户界面。平台功能全面,面向用户、商家和管理员三类用户群体。用户可以注册登录,浏览乡村景点、特色民宿、地方美食等旅游资讯,发表建议留言和投诉反馈,管理个人中心。商家可以管理系统首页、个人中心,以及乡村景点、特色民宿、地方美食的展示和预订管理。管理员则负责平台的整体运营和管理,包括用户、商家、旅游资源的管理以及建议留言的处理。通过本平台的设计与实现,有效整合了乡村旅游资源,提升了旅游服务的便捷性和智能化水平。结论表明,该平台不仅满足了乡村旅游的信息化需求,还为乡村旅游的可持续发展提供了有力支持,具有较高的实践意义和推广价值。
在Spring Boot驱动的乡村智慧旅游一体化平台的功能模块设计中,通常会根据业务需求划分为多个模块,以实现系统的不同功能。每个模块都相互独立又相互关联,共同构成了一个完整的系统[15]。通过精心规划的功能模块设计,能够显著提升系统的维护便利性、扩展灵活性以及组件复用性。系统的功能结构如图4-1所示。
游客成功登录系统后,会进入首页界面,在首页顶部,游客只需点击地方美食信息功能按钮,系统便会迅速导航至对应的功能模块,该模块界面布局清晰,上部设有搜索栏,便于游客输入关键词进行精确检索;搜索栏下方展示详细的地方美食信息列表,游客点击进入详情界面,在详情界面可以查看具体信息,并可以对地方美食信息进行收藏、预订以及评论等操作,信息列表界面如图5-9所示,信息详情界面如图5-10所示。